Refrigeration piping installation All interconnecting pipes should be of refrigeration grade, clean, dehydrated and must remain capped at both ends until installation. Even during installation, if the system is left for any reasonable period (say two hours), pipes should be re-capped to prevent moisture and contaminants from entering the system.

CDU maintenance Condenser fins • Condenser fins become dirty over time as ambient air is induced to the condenser. Dirty coil surfaces result in high condensing temperatures and poor unit performance. Regular cleaning is recommended with frequency depending on the installation and the surrounding environment. As a general guide, it is advisable to do this at least once every two months.

Pressure -Temperature Chart How to read Pressure -Temperature Chart Before start/during the running system, how to check the pressure corresponding to temperature. For example - Kindly refer to above mentioned reading in red circle & pointed with arrow. Refrigerant = R22, Temperature = 35°C Pressure (PSI) = 181.9 Consider the ambient 35°C, so your system standing pressure should be 181.9 psi in R22 system.
